US Upgrades Cambodia in Fight Against Human Trafficking
The US State Department has upgraded Cambodia from the bottom tier of its human trafficking list to recognise improved efforts to apprehend and prosecute human traffickers.
Thailand Combats Human Trafficking on Cambodian Border
Thailand has signed an agreement to cooperate with UNICEF and Plan Thailand to fight human trafficking in the country's eastern provinces bordering Cambodia.
Vietnam and Cambodia to Crack Down on Human Trafficking
Vietnam and Cambodia will crack down on human trafficking operations across the border between the two countries, the Ministry of Public Security in Vietnam has announced.
